The foundation of a healthy plumbing system lies in regular maintenance. Many homeowners only think to call a plumber when a pipe bursts or a toilet overflows, but proactive care is the key to avoiding these emergencies. Professional plumbing services include comprehensive inspections that can identify small issues like minor leaks or corrosion before they escalate into major problems. During a typical maintenance visit, a plumber will check water pressure, inspect for leaks around fixtures and pipes, test drains for speed and potential clogs, and examine appliances like water heaters for signs of wear. This proactive approach not only saves you from the inconvenience and cost of emergency repairs but also extends the lifespan of your entire plumbing system and can lead to significant savings on your water bills.

When emergencies do strike, having access to a trusted provider of all plumbing services is invaluable. Emergency plumbing is a critical component of the trade, addressing issues that require immediate attention to prevent property damage. These situations often occur outside of standard business hours, and a reputable service will offer 24/7 availability. Common emergencies include burst pipes, which can flood a basement or wall cavity in minutes; severely clogged or overflowing toilets; a complete lack of hot water, especially in colder months; and sewer line backups, which pose serious health risks. A qualified emergency plumber arrives equipped with specialized tools to quickly diagnose and resolve the problem, minimizing damage and restoring safety and functionality to your home.

Beyond emergencies and maintenance, a significant part of all plumbing services involves installations and replacements. Whether you are building a new home, renovating a bathroom, or simply upgrading an old appliance, professional installation is non-negotiable for long-term performance. This category of service is extensive and includes the installation of new water heaters, toilets, sinks, faucets, garbage disposals, dishwashers, and washing machines. For larger projects, such as a bathroom or kitchen remodel, plumbers work to design and implement the entire water supply and drainage system, ensuring everything is up to code and functions efficiently. Using a professional for installations guarantees that the work is done correctly, preventing future leaks, water damage, and the voiding of manufacturer warranties that can occur with DIY attempts.

One of the most complex and vital areas covered under all plumbing services is drain and sewer line management. The network of pipes that carry wastewater away from your home is out of sight, but it should never be out of mind. Services in this domain include diagnosing and clearing stubborn drain clogs using motorized drain augers or hydro-jetting, which uses high-pressure water to scour the inside of pipes. For more severe issues, such as tree root intrusion, bellied pipes (where a section has sunk), or complete pipe collapse, trenchless sewer repair methods may be employed. Techniques like pipe lining (creating a new pipe within the old one) and pipe bursting (replacing the old pipe by fracturing it outward) are revolutionary, as they often require minimal digging, preserving your landscaping and driveway.

Another specialized and increasingly important service is water treatment and filtration. The quality of water entering your home has a direct impact on your health, the longevity of your plumbing fixtures, and even the taste of your food and drinks. Plumbers can test your water for contaminants like lead, chlorine, bacteria, and hard minerals. Based on the results, they can recommend and install whole-house water softeners, which remove calcium and magnesium to prevent scale buildup in pipes and appliances; reverse osmosis systems under the sink for pristine drinking water; or carbon filtration systems to remove chlorine and improve taste and odor. Investing in water treatment is an investment in your home’s infrastructure and your family’s well-being.

Modern plumbing also intersects with technology through the rise of gas line services and green plumbing solutions. Licensed plumbers are trained to install and repair gas lines for stoves, fireplaces, dryers, and outdoor grills, a task that requires precision and expertise due to the inherent dangers of gas leaks. On the eco-friendly front, green plumbing focuses on conservation and efficiency. This includes the installation of tankless water heaters that provide hot water on demand and reduce energy consumption, low-flow toilets and showerheads that conserve thousands of gallons of water per year, and recirculating pump systems that provide instant hot water to fixtures, eliminating water waste. These services not only lower your utility bills but also reduce your home’s environmental footprint.

Choosing the right provider for all plumbing services is as important as the services themselves. It is crucial to select a licensed, insured, and bonded company. A license ensures the plumber has the required training and knowledge, while insurance protects you and your property in case of an accident. Look for companies with strong, verifiable reviews and a proven track record in your community. Be wary of quotes that seem too good to be true, and always ask for a detailed, written estimate before work begins. A trustworthy plumber will be transparent about costs, timelines, and the necessary work, and they will always pull the required permits for major projects, ensuring everything is done to local building codes.
